Ukraine accuses Hungary of taking seven bank workers hostage in Budapest
Their bank said they were in two vans carrying $80m (£60m) worth of cash between Austria and Ukraine.

Hungary's tax authority confirmed the detention of seven individuals and two cash-in-transit vehicles from Austria to Ukraine, pursuing criminal proceedings on suspicion of money laundering. Ukraine demands their immediate release and access to consular services.

Hungary detained seven Ukrainians carrying around $82 million in cash and gold on suspicion of money laundering, as Kyiv accused Budapest of taking bank employees hostage amid a dispute over oil shipments.
Hungarian authorities detained seven Ukrainian citizens and seized two armored vehicles carrying $80 million in cash and gold, citing suspicions of money laundering. Ukraine condemned the act as 'state banditism' and demanded the immediate release of its citizens and property.
